2005 Hyundai Accent vs. 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ara
To start off, 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Hyundai Accent.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Hyundai Accent would be higher. At 2,393 cc (4 cylinders), 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ara (164 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 76 more horse power than 2005 Hyundai Accent. (88 HP @ 5500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ara should accelerate faster than 2005 Hyundai Accent.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ara weights approximately 410 kg more than 2005 Hyundai Accent.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Hyundai Accent.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ara (225 Nm @ 3800 RPM) has 93 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Hyundai Accent. (132 Nm @ 2900 RPM). This means 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Hyundai Accent. 2005 Hyundai Accent has automatic transmission and 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ara has manual transmission. 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2005 Hyundai Accent will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Hyundai Accent | 2010 Suzuki Grand Vitara | |
Make | Hyundai | Suzuki |
Model | Accent | Grand Vitara |
Year Released | 2005 | 2010 |
Body Type | Hatchback |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1492 cc | 2393 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 88 HP | 164 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 132 Nm | 225 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2900 RPM | 3800 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 75.5 mm | 92 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 83.5 mm | 90 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 10.0:1 |
Top Speed | 166 km/hour | 159 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 14.2 seconds | 11.2 seconds |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 3 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1036 kg | 1446 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4210 mm | 3865 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1680 mm | 1870 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1695 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2450 mm | 2440 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 45 L | 55 L |
